Input dan Output (I/O) dalam Java
Pernyataan input dan output yang dimaksudkan disini merupakan pernyataan atau statement untuk mendapatkan input dari keyboard sedangkan untuk pernyataan atau statement output merupakan pernyataan untuk menampilkan sesuatu ke layar.
- Statement Keluaran (Output)
Statement keluaran pada JAVA menggunakan :
” System.out.print”
catatan : untuk menampilkan kelayar setelah selesai tidak akan berpindah baris, akibatnya perintah keluaran akan ditampilkan pada baris yang sama.
“System.out.println”
catatan : untuk menampilkan kelayar juga fungsinya hanya perintah keluarannya saja saat ditampilkan , akan ditampilakn pada baris berikutnya.
- Statement Masukan (Input)
contoh cari menggunakan kelas Scanner :
import
java.util.Scanner;
public
class
InputOut {
public
static
void
main(String args[]) {
Scanner masukan =
new
Scanner (System.in);
String x;
System.out.print(
"Masukan Sebuah Kata : "
);
x = masukan.next();
System.out.println(
"Kata Yang Anda Masukan Adalah : "
+x);
}
}
hasil dari program saat di RUN :
Masukkan Sebuah Kata : hello
Kata Yang Anda Masukan Adalah : hello
Penjelasan nya ada di bawah ini :
- import java.util.scanner = guna nya adalah untuk mengambil fungsi scanner pada java
- public class InputOut { = mendeklarasikan class "InputOut" (harus ada dengan nama berbeda juga tidak apa - apa)
- public static void main(String args[]) { = saya sendiri kurang tahu ini untuk apa mungkin untuk pendeklarasian dimulai code java
- Scanner masukan = new Scanner (System.in); = fungsi dari code ini adalah untuk pendeklarasian variable Scanner (variabel nya adalah "masukan" terserah anda bila ingin diganti tidak apa - apa)
- String x; = pendeklarasian variable "x" yang dinilai (value) nya bergantung pada scanner
- System.out.print("Masukan Sebuah Kata : "); = code untuk membuat output pada java (seperti echo pada PHP)
- x = masukan.next(); = memasukan nilai variabel "x" dari scanner
- System.out.println("Kata Yang Anda Masukan Adalah : "+x); = code untuk membuat output pada java (seperti echo pada PHP)
Format Pendeklarasian Variabel : [tipe_data (SPASI) nama_variabel]
- int = mendeklarasikan tipe data Integer
- char = mendeklarasikan tipe data Char / Character
- boolean = mendeklarasikan tipe data Boolean
- String = mendeklarasikan tipe data String
- float = mendeklarasikan tipe data Float
Dalam input data sebenarnya ada beberapa jenis tipe data, dan dalam contoh program diatas penulis menggunakan input data bertipe integer(nextInt). Dibawah ini ada bebrapa jenis input data, yaitu sebagai berikut:
- nextString : untuk input tipe data string
- nextBoolean : untuk tipe boolean (benar atau salah)
- nextShort : input tipe data short integer
- nextLong : input tipe data long integer
- nextFloat : input tipe data float
- nextdouble : input tipe data double
Comments
Post a Comment